What Is the RuPay PMJDY Debit Card?
The RuPay PMJDY Debit Card is a debit card given to people who open a Jan-Dhan account under the government’s Pradhan Mantri Jan-Dhan Yojana (PMJDY).
It is linked to your bank account and allows you to:
- Withdraw money from ATMs
- Pay at shops
- Shop online
- Get government subsidies directly in your account
The main aim is to help people who did not have access to banking services before.
Why is this important?
Because millions of Indians did not have a bank account, they could not save money safely, get loans, or receive government help directly. This card helps solve these problems.

Zero-Balance Savings Account
Description:
One of the biggest benefits of PMJDY is that you can open a zero-balance account.
- No minimum balance required. Even if you have ₹0 in your account, it stays open.
- Useful for people with irregular or small incomes.
- Helps you save even tiny amounts without fear of penalties.
This makes banking truly inclusive, as anyone can open and maintain an account without worrying about charges.
Accident Insurance Coverage
Description:
The RuPay PMJDY Debit Card offers accident insurance to the cardholder.
- Up to ₹2 lakh insurance cover for accidental death or disability.
- Previously ₹1 lakh, now increased for accounts opened after August 2018.
Why is this important?
Many low-income families cannot afford insurance. This free benefit gives them some financial safety in emergencies.

Direct Benefit Transfers (DBT)
Description:
The government sends subsidies and welfare payments directly to PMJDY accounts.
- Gas subsidy, pension, scholarships, etc.
- No middlemen or delays.
- Safer and faster way to get benefits.
Why is this important?
Direct transfers reduce corruption and ensure the money reaches the right person.
Overdraft Facility
Description:
After 6 months of good account operation, account holders can get an overdraft of up to ₹10,000.
- Helps in emergencies.
- Like a small loan from your bank.
- Easy to repay.
Who benefits?
People with no access to formal loans or credit can manage sudden expenses.

Supports Government Schemes
Description:
PMJDY accounts link seamlessly with other schemes.
- Atal Pension Yojana.
- PM Jeevan Jyoti Bima Yojana.
- PM Suraksha Bima Yojana.
Benefit:
Easier enrollment and payments for social security.
How to Get a RuPay PMJDY Debit Card
Description:
Follow these simple steps to get the card:
1️⃣ Open a Jan-Dhan account at any participating bank.
2️⃣ Provide identity proof (Aadhaar, Voter ID, etc.) and photo.
3️⃣ Complete the account opening form.
4️⃣ Once approved, the bank issues your RuPay PMJDY Debit Card.
5️⃣ Set up your PIN for ATM and POS use.
It’s that simple. Most banks help fill out forms and guide you through the process.
Who Is Eligible?
Description:
Anyone without a bank account can open a PMJDY account.
- No age limit (though minors need a guardian).
- Minimal documentation required.
- Especially for low-income, rural, and unbanked populations.
Challenges in Using the PMJDY Card
Description:
While the card has many benefits, there are challenges too:
- Limited ATM access in very remote villages.
- Some users are unaware of benefits.
- Need for better financial education.
- Occasional network or technical issues.
How to overcome?
- More bank branches and ATMs.
- Regular financial literacy camps.
- Better infrastructure in rural areas.
